The Three Musketeers (1948) starring Gene Kelly, Van Heflin, Gig Young, Robert Coote, Vincent Price, Frank Morgan, Angela Lansbury, Lana Turner
The Three Musketeers is classic tale set during the reign of Louis XIII. A young man joins the three musketeers to foil an evil cardinal’s plot to seize control of France.

The Desperate Hours (1955) starring Humphrey Bogart, Frederic March, Arthur Kennedy
Director William Wyler’s suspense classic marks the only time cinema giants Humphrey Bogart and Fredric March worked together. And the result is everything you’d expect: taut, terrifying and terrific. Bogart plays an escaped con who has nothing to lose. March is a suburban Everyman who has everything to lose, as his family is held hostage by Bogart. As the desperate hours tick by, the two men square off in a battle of wills and cunning that tightens into an unforgettable, fear-drenched finale.
